116 Commits (e8e5d464623f1c2e1ef96b14e622728bbf4b89af)

Author SHA1 Message Date
  David Kalnischkies e8e5d46462 allow arch=all to override No-Support-for-Architecture-all 5 years ago
  David Kalnischkies 36d5299aac refactor plus/minus sources.list option handling 5 years ago
  David Kalnischkies d03b947b0c add insecure (and weak) allow-options for sources.list 5 years ago
  David Kalnischkies ab94dcece2 handle weak-security repositories as unauthenticated 5 years ago
  David Kalnischkies b90faf2486 merge sources.list lines based on Release filename 5 years ago
  Julian Andres Klode 71203dbf00 Normalize Signed-By values by removing trailing commas everywhere 5 years ago
  Julian Andres Klode a9fd02dec5 Add conflicting Signed-By values to error message 5 years ago
  Julian Andres Klode c7b7d4da7f Strip trailing commas for created signed-by fingerprint lists 5 years ago
  David Kalnischkies 39c724b484 implement Identifier field for IndexTargets 5 years ago
  David Kalnischkies 7f2d1eef18 implement Fallback-Of for IndexTargets 5 years ago
  David Kalnischkies 7c1dca1439 download arch:all also for NATIVE_ARCHITECTURE indextargets 5 years ago
  David Kalnischkies a8f565d3f6 don't construct MetaIndex acquire items with IndexTargets 5 years ago
  David Kalnischkies 89901946f9 support Signed-By in Release files as a sort of HPKP 5 years ago
  David Kalnischkies 46e00c9062 support multiple fingerprints in signed-by 5 years ago
  David Kalnischkies a2025a9a30 drop confusing comma from no strong hash message 5 years ago
  David Kalnischkies 6fc2e03084 only warn about missing/invalid Date field for now 5 years ago
  David Kalnischkies 0179cfa83c keep compressed indexes in a low-cost format 5 years ago
  David Kalnischkies a628ca5256 allow repositories to forbid arch:all for specific index targets 5 years ago
  David Kalnischkies bd4a8f5164 show a more descriptive error for weak Release files 5 years ago
  Justin B Rye d04e44ac81 review of new/changed translatable program strings 5 years ago
  David Kalnischkies 1dd2036848 support arch:all data e.g. in separate Packages file 5 years ago
  David Kalnischkies 24e8f24e1e add by-hash sources.list option and document all of by-hash 6 years ago
  David Kalnischkies 95278287f4 avoid using global PendingError to avoid failing too often too soon 6 years ago
  David Kalnischkies 3090ae6972 detect and deal with indextarget duplicates 6 years ago
  David Kalnischkies c4d1ab9892 implement $(NATIVE_ARCHITECTURE) substvar for indextargets 6 years ago
  David Kalnischkies 9adb9778d1 implement indextargets option 'DefaultEnabled' 6 years ago
  David Kalnischkies 8dd562a894 use c++11 algorithms to avoid strange compiler warnings 6 years ago
  David Kalnischkies d7a51997c3 implement PDiff patching for compressed files 6 years ago
  David Kalnischkies 1a3a14ac63 sources.list and indextargets option for pdiffs 6 years ago
  David Kalnischkies e6a12ff73a allow explicit dis/enable of IndexTargets in sources options 6 years ago
  David Kalnischkies b47b1222a3 not all targets are deb-src targets 6 years ago
  Michael Vogt 88a8975f15 Cleanup includes after running iwyu 6 years ago
  David Kalnischkies 5465192b9a add volatile sources support in libapt-pkg 6 years ago
  David Kalnischkies c2a4a8dded rename 'apt-get files' to 'apt-get indextargets' 6 years ago
  David Kalnischkies 3b3028467c add c++11 override marker to overridden methods 6 years ago
  David Kalnischkies 653ef26c70 allow individual targets to be kept compressed 6 years ago
  David Kalnischkies b0d4085477 implement Signed-By option for sources.list 6 years ago
  David Kalnischkies 0741daeb7a add sources.list Check-Valid-Until and Valid-Until-{Max,Min} options 6 years ago
  David Kalnischkies 5ad0096a4e merge indexRecords into metaIndex 6 years ago
  David Kalnischkies 268ffcebb9 detect and error out on conflicting Trusted settings 6 years ago
  David Kalnischkies 463c8d8015 support lang= and target= sources.list options 6 years ago
  David Kalnischkies 3d8232bf97 fix memory leaks reported by -fsanitize 6 years ago
  David Kalnischkies 6c55f07a5f make all d-pointer * const pointers 6 years ago
  David Kalnischkies e8afd16892 apply various style suggestions by cppcheck 6 years ago
  David Kalnischkies c8a4ce6cbe add d-pointer, virtual destructors and de-inline de/constructors 6 years ago
  David Kalnischkies 3fd89e62e9 implement default apt-get file --release-info mode 6 years ago
  David Kalnischkies b07aeb1a6e store Release files data in the Cache 6 years ago
  David Kalnischkies 8881b11eac implement 'apt-get files' to access index targets 6 years ago
  David Kalnischkies 001c76fe20 use an enum instead of strings as IndexTarget::Option interface 6 years ago
  David Kalnischkies e3c1cfc767 use IndexTarget to get to IndexFile 6 years ago